Sat 520134952741568

decimal
104026.4952741568
degree
0°104026′1210″4952741568‴
percentile
24.768331110176987%
name
kdyjyuwwpph
cycle
0
epoch
0
period
51
block
104026
offset
4952741568
timestamp
rarity
common
inscriptions
location
d58d0aa3c0bd87ed1d79f7ec157e61bd4e4d57f17015bf57a9190a19ebfd22cc:0:0
address
bc1qe7pslj3p0cjr5s0gzy6p03xg9g5ng0mwlyxrcd